No they are very much different.

The R32 RB25DE N/A Head has the same designed/shape ports as the RB20DE/T but they are a decent amount larger.

The R33 RB25DE/T ports are slightly bigger than the R32 RB25DE BUT they appear to have slightly smaller valves (34mm on the inlet & 29mm on the exhaust vs the RB26DETT & R32 RB25DE's 35mm on the inlet and 29.5mm on the exhaust)

(RB20DET valves are 30mm inlet & 27mm exhaust, which explains the reason for needing so much more boost over the rb25 to make power)

This is by my measurements, not that valve size is relevant to your question but I find it interesting. :)

You could do a bit of chopping and welding of a R33 RB25DET Greedy plenum/inlet manifold with a rb20det inlet manifold but that would be the last resort. :D

With a better easier breathing head it doesn't require as much boost to achieve the same airflow in to the pots. Hence less boost is required to make the same or more power.

Boost is a measurement of restriction.

Look at how much boost the SOHC RB30 guys run.

Scratches head.. So if you had an RB25DE head will the rb20det inlet manifold fit on.

Yes it will BUT the ports of the RB20det inlet manifold are quite a bit smaller than the rb25de ports.

Best bet is to use the rb25de inletmanifold on the rb25de head with a rb20det plenum as it has all the fittings for the turbo requirements.
